UNESCO-Designated Sites
The tour takes guests to two UNESCO-designated sites on Jeju Island – Halla Mountain and the Jusangjeoli Hexagon Lava Cliff.
Halla Mountain is the highest mountain in South Korea, boasting stunning volcanic landscapes and diverse ecosystems that earned it UNESCO status.
Nearby, the Jusangjeoli Hexagon Lava Cliff showcases the island’s unique geological formations, with its distinct hexagonal basalt columns.
These awe-inspiring natural wonders provide a glimpse into Jeju’s rich history and ancient volcanic origins.
Visitors can marvel at the majestic landscapes and learn about the scientific significance that earned these sites UNESCO World Heritage recognition.

One of the tour’s most intriguing stops is the Mysterious Road, where gravity-defying phenomena captivate visitors. Vehicles on this peculiar stretch of road appear to roll uphill against the force of gravity, leaving onlookers puzzled and delighted by the geological curiosities at play.
The Mysterious Road experience is a truly unique part of the tour, and the following table provides key details about it:
Feature | Description |
---|---|
Optical Illusion | The road’s gentle slope creates the impression that vehicles are rolling uphill |
Gravity-Defying | The physics-defying phenomenon is caused by the surrounding landscape’s visual cues |
Photo Opportunities | Visitors can capture the illusion on camera for proof of the road’s mystique |
Scientific Explanation | The "mystery" is due to the road’s location in a valley, which creates the optical effect |
